20 Questions: Kane Thompson – Newcastle lock

Kane ThompsonWhat do you make of Newcastle's season?
It's been disappointing. We haven't been able to close out a few games we could have won. But in time the team will gel and we'll improve on that. We're a better team than our position in the table suggests.
Do you know where it went wrong?
We haven't been able to put in a full team performance. There's been a mix of errors but never the same week on week. One game it'd be the set-piece, the next the defence and so on.
What's the target for the end of the season?
At the end of the day rugby is about winning and we'd like to win our remaining two games. It'd be good to build some momentum going into next season.
What do you need to improve ahead of next season?
We want to be there or thereabouts and we've got the squad for it. I'm pretty confident about it. We just need to create a winning mentality.
Has it been tough to keep going in the knowing you were safe from relegation but not in the race for  qualification?
We tried to take each game one by one and concentrate on ourselves rather than look too far ahead. The Challenge Cup was a big target for us but we lost to in the quarter-finals.
Enjoyed your first season in ?
I've had a good time in Newcastle. It took me a while to adapt to the English game but I feel more confident the more games I play. Hopefully, I can kick on next season.
